    Ed Vere es un autor e ilustrador de libros infantiles cuyo estilo distintivo ha cautivado a los lectores desde 1999. Más allá de sus atractivos libros, Vere también es un pintor de bellas artes con obras expuestas en galerías de Londres y Los Ángeles. Su versatilidad artística brilla en sus creaciones narrativas, ofreciendo una experiencia visual y de narración única.

      Max the Brave is a brilliant new picture book from Ed Vere. This is Max. Max the Brave, Max the Fearless, Max the Mouse-catcher...But, in order to be a Mouse-catcher, Max needs to know what a mouse is, so off he goes to find out. This hilarious new picture book from the phenomenally-talented Ed Vere introduces a new and lovable character, with Ed's trademark bold illustrations and clever story. Other Ed Vere titles to look out for: Banana; Bedtime for Monsters; Mr. Big; The Getaway Ed Vere studied fine art at Camberwell College of Art and has been writing and illustrating children's books since 1999. He is published in both England and the US. Ed is also a painter, working from his studio in east London and is represented by galleries in London and Los Angeles. After a year and a half living in Barcelona, Ed now lives and works in London.
